Rossland Art Council introduces Resilience Award

The Rossland Council for Arts and Culture is pleased to announce a one-time Resilience Award fund for local artists and art organizations residing in Rossland, Warfield and Area B.

The purpose of these awards is to lessen the impacts of the pandemic on the local arts community by giving back to artists and art organizations.

The RCAC hopes the funds can help artists and art organizations with a reopening plan, developing projects and work for artists, assisting with insolvency and to welcome back audiences.

Applicants must be able to demonstrate all of the following to be eligible for the award:

  • The total cost of the project, and a budget that shows how the award funds will be used.
  • That the award be used to fund a local artist, or local arts and culture production.
  • That the project or art can be completed and a report issued by 15 December 2021.
  • How and when the project or art  will be shared with, or benefit the local community

Rossland has a strong and diverse arts community with many established and emerging artists and creators that allow people to engage and connect with art. The RCAC Resilience Award will ensure the continuation and growth of Rossland’s art community.

If you would like more information or are interested in applying for the RCAC Resilience Award contact rosslandarts@gmail.com

The deadline to apply is June 30, 2021.

Successful applicants will be notified by July 15, 2021.
